Mack is back – in the medium-duty truck market, that is. With typically modest fanfare, the OEM rolled out its new MD Series of Class 6 and 7 trucks during a brief Jan. 30 ceremony at its new Roanoke Valley Operations plant.
Mack Trucks is getting into the medium-duty business, announcing an all-new Mack MD series of medium-duty trucks on Jan. 30, with production to start in July in a new manufacturing facility in Roanoke Valley, Virginia.
